iOS信任的证书是一种由认证机构颁发的数字证书,用于证明一个应用程序或网站的身份和安全性。在使用iOS设备时,我们经常会遇到需要信任证书的情况,比如访问一些需要HTTPS协议的网站或者安装一些企业级应用程序等。本文将从原理和详细介绍两个方面来介绍iOS信任的证书。
一、原理
在计算机网络中,数字证书是一种用于验证身份和保证通信安全的数字文件。它包含了一些重要的信息,比如证书持有者的名称、证书的有效期、证书的公钥等。数字证书是由认证机构(CA)颁发的,认证机构是一家受信任的第三方机构,它可以对证书持有者的身份进行验证,并为其颁发数字证书。
当我们在使用iOS设备时,如果需要信任一个证书,我们需要将该证书导入到设备中。导入证书的过程中,iOS设备会验证该证书的有效性,并将其保存到系统证书库中。当我们访问一个需要信任证书的网站时,iOS设备会检查该网站的证书是否在系统证书库中,并验证其有效性。如果证书有效,iOS设备会建立与该网站的安全连接,保证通信的安全性。
二、详细介绍
1. 证书类型
iOS支持多种类型的证书,包括SSL证书、VPN证书、企业级应用程序证书等。其中,SSL证书是最常见的一种证书,用于保证HTTPS协议下的通信安全。VPN证书用于建立虚拟专用网络连接,保证通信的安全性。企业级应用程序证书用于签名企业级应用程序,保证应用程序的身份和安全。
2. 证书来源
iOS支持多种来源的证书,包括由认证机构颁发的公开证书、由企业内部颁发的私有证书以及由苹果公司颁发的开发者证书等。其中,由认证机构颁发的公开证书是最常见的一种证书,由于认证机构是受信任的第三方机构,所以该证书被广泛使用。
3. 导入证书
在iOS设备上导入证书非常简单,只需要将证书文件发送到设备或者通过iCloud Drive等云存储服务导入即可。导入证书时,iOS设备会自动验证证书的有效性,并将其保存到系统证书库中。
4. 信任证书
在iOS设备上信任证书也非常简单,只需要在设置中找到证书并将其设置为信任即可。信任证书后,iOS设备会在使用该证书时自动验证其有效性,保证通信的安全性。
总之,iOS信任的证书是一种非常重要的安全机制,它可以保证iOS设备与其他应用程序或者网站之间的通信安全。在使用iOS设备时,我们应该注意保护证书的安全性,避免证书被恶意篡改或者窃取。